May-sur-Orne (French pronunciation: [mɛ syʁ ɔʁn] ⓘ, literally May on Orne) is a former commune in the Calvados department in the Normandy region in northwestern France. It was merged with Saint-Martin-de-Fontenay to form Saint-Martin-de-May on 1 January 2025.
